Output e32d3cc094a44a92817c4e54fdb71c0d411cf3542a64afacf8b640f9acf86253:7

value
67150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1ba063a481881ec57ca62d47e0d940f386a0c2b OP_EQUAL
address
3NGYouHzNhVUz8QeMWAgCgsob5E85s7WXu
transaction
e32d3cc094a44a92817c4e54fdb71c0d411cf3542a64afacf8b640f9acf86253
spent
true